Financial Metrics and Valuation
Mastek Ltd maintains a high management efficiency, reflected in its return on equity (ROE) of 19.82%, which is a positive indicator of profitability relative to shareholder equity. The company’s debt profile remains conservative, with an average debt-to-equity ratio of 0.05 times, suggesting limited leverage risk.
Recent quarterly results showed strong cash and cash equivalents at Rs.521.76 crores, the highest recorded for the company, alongside a peak PBDIT of Rs.145.59 crores and a PBT less other income of Rs.120.30 crores. These figures indicate robust earnings generation despite the stock’s price decline.
Valuation metrics also present a balanced picture. The company’s price-to-book value stands at 1.7, which is considered attractive relative to its peers’ historical averages. The ROE based on the latest data is 13.8%, supporting the valuation level. However, the PEG ratio of 3.8 suggests that earnings growth expectations are priced in at a relatively high multiple.
Long-Term Growth and Profitability Trends
While the company has demonstrated a 3.5% increase in profits over the past year, its operating profit growth rate over the last five years has averaged 12.50% annually. This moderate growth rate, combined with the stock’s price performance, indicates a divergence between earnings progression and market valuation.
Institutional investors hold a significant stake of 22.92% in Mastek Ltd, reflecting confidence from entities with extensive analytical resources. Despite this, the stock’s performance has remained subdued, suggesting that market factors beyond fundamentals are influencing price action.

Summary of Key Data Points
To summarise, Mastek Ltd’s stock has reached Rs.1439, its lowest level in the past 52 weeks, following a four-day decline totalling 7.44%. The stock trades below all major moving averages and exhibits bearish technical signals. Despite this, the company maintains strong financial fundamentals, including a high ROE of 19.82%, low leverage, and record cash reserves. Profit growth remains modest but positive, with institutional investors holding a sizeable stake. The stock’s valuation is fair relative to peers, though its price performance has lagged broader market indices over the last year and beyond.
